[ Upstream commit f18f98110f2b179792cb70d85cba697320a3790f ]
The address slot bitmap is an array of unsigned long's which are the
same size as an int on 32-bit platforms but not 64-bit. Loading the
bitmap into an int could result in the incorrect status being returned
for a slot and slots being reported as the wrong status.

[ Upstream commit cab63f64887616e3c4e31cfd8103320be6ebc8d3 ]
put_device() needs to be called on failure of device_register()
to give up the reference initialized in it to avoid refcount leak.
